Questions marquées «postgresql»

Toutes les versions de PostgreSQL. Ajoutez une balise spécifique à la version supplémentaire comme postgresql-11 si ce contexte est important.


1
Correction de la structure de la table pour éviter «Erreur: la valeur de la clé en double viole la contrainte unique»
J'ai une table qui est créée de cette façon: -- -- Table: #__content -- CREATE TABLE "jos_content" ( "id" serial NOT NULL, "asset_id" bigint DEFAULT 0 NOT NULL, ... "xreference" varchar(50) DEFAULT '' NOT NULL, PRIMARY KEY ("id") ); Plus tard, certaines lignes sont insérées en spécifiant l'id: INSERT INTO …





2
Requêtes de distance de hamming rapides dans PostgreSQL
J'ai une grande base de données (16 millions de lignes) contenant des hachages perceptuels d'images. J'aimerais pouvoir rechercher des lignes en réduisant la distance dans un délai raisonnable. Actuellement, pour autant que je comprends bien le problème, je pense que la meilleure option ici serait une implémentation SP-GiST personnalisée qui …


3
En utilisant PostgreSQL 8.4, comment convertir des bytea en valeur texte en postgres?
Dans mon application, j'insère des données dans la base de données en utilisant du code C, puisque les chaînes que je reçois d'une source non fiable, je les ai échappées en utilisant la PQescapeByteaConnbibliothèque libpq. Ce qui fonctionne parfaitement bien, c'est-à-dire les résultats au format octet String. Voir l'exemple ci-dessous, …


2
Base de données «gelée» sur ALTER TABLE
Notre environnement de production s'est figé * ce matin pendant un certain temps lors de la modification d'une table, l'ajout d'une colonne en fait. SQL incriminé:ALTER TABLE cliente ADD COLUMN topicos character varying(20)[]; * La connexion à notre système nécessite une sélection dans cette même table, donc personne ne pouvait …




1
Gérer l'espace disque plein dans postgresql
J'ai une application web Django avec backend postgresql 9.3.10 (assis dans un OS Linux). J'ai rencontré une erreur de disque plein, de sorte que même si j'essaie de tronquer une table, j'obtiens des erreurs de la sorte: ERROR: could not extend file "base/30137/33186048": No space left on device HINT: Check …

En utilisant notre site, vous reconnaissez avoir lu et compris notre politique liée aux cookies et notre politique de confidentialité.
Licensed under cc by-sa 3.0 with attribution required.